A $10 million year is actually a bit of a step down for Bundchen — it landed her in a tie for fifth place with Cara Delevingne on Forbes’ list. Bundchen, who officially retired from the runway in 2015, finished in first place on Forbes’ list for 10 consecutive years from 2007 to 2016, and placed second in 2017 when she earned $17.5 million for her modeling.
